Technological Advancements
2018-2019: Emergence of Live Dealer Games
In the years leading up to 2020, one of the most significant trends was the introduction of live dealer games. These games provided a unique way for players to enjoy the excitement of a land-based casino from the comfort of their homes. Companies such as Evolution Gaming led the charge by partnering with various online casinos to offer a seamless video feed of real dealers in real time.
2020-2021: Mobile Optimization
The COVID-19 pandemic accelerated the shift toward mobile gaming. Players were looking for entertainment options while staying at home, leading online casinos to invest heavily in mobile optimization and application development. According to recent studies, over 65% of online gamblers in the USA now prefer using mobile devices, prompting casinos to enhance their mobile interfaces.

Regulatory Changes
2011: Black Friday and State Regulations
The infamous Black Friday in April 2011 represented a major turning point for the online gambling industry in the USA. This event led to increased scrutiny and a push for regulation. States began to realize the potential tax revenues from legalizing online gambling, resulting in various states, such as New Jersey and Pennsylvania, enacting their laws.
2018-2021: Enactment of New Legislation
Following these developments, between 2018 and 2021, many states began to regulate online casinos more favorably, leading to a surge in licensed online casinos. States like Michigan and Virginia introduced new legislation allowing online gambling platforms. As of 2023, nearly 30 states have legalized some form of online gambling, providing a more secure environment for players.
Payment Methods
2018-2019: Limited Options
Previously, the payment options for online casinos were somewhat limited, predominantly relying on credit card transactions and bank transfers. This proved to be a barrier for many players.
2020-Present: Cryptocurrency Adoption
In recent years, the acceptance of cryptocurrencies as a payment method has grown considerably among online casinos. Many casinos now allow transactions using Bitcoin, Ethereum, and other digital currencies, catering to a tech-savvy audience looking for privacy and security. This shift aligns with the broader trend in financial transactions worldwide. A survey found that over 25% of players have used cryptocurrency at least once for online gambling transactions.
